COVID-19 could peak in India by mid-May

New Delhi, Apr 22: The COVID-19 epidemic could peak in India by the middle of May and gradually peter out after that, a modelling exercise by Times Network in partnership with global consulting firm Protiviti, has predicted.
The ‘Times Fact India Outbreak Report’ looks at three different possibilities and suggests that India could see the number of coronavirus cases crossing 75,000 around May 22.
The team built three models to predict the progression of the coronavirus. Each model provides an estimate of how the outbreak could unfold under different conditions and provides insights on how the government and health infrastructure can respond to the crisis.
